This paper obtains dark and singular optical solitons from Kundu-Eckhaus model. There are two integration algorithms that are adopted. These are extended trial equation method and the extended G'/G-expansion scheme. Constraint conditions guarantees existence of these solitons. As a byproduct, singular periodic solutions and plane wave solutions fall out. (C) 2016 Elsevier GmbH. All rights reserved.
